Output f6124b90a6426f45789ef0f29d97a56f8b4f354242e08d5a3429eececf3e46ea:0

value
345781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d02f89f41a4d96e028ccdaef47f80c45edc4519 OP_EQUAL
address
MGNxdiEAaeiXj5ee2s1v5ptQN6r8TKBXCq
transaction
f6124b90a6426f45789ef0f29d97a56f8b4f354242e08d5a3429eececf3e46ea
spent
true